## Portfolio Kurtosis Management

Portfolio kurtosis management involves monitoring the frequency and magnitude of extreme price movements in a portfolio. High kurtosis indicates a higher probability of fat-tail events, which can wipe out a portfolio.

Traders manage this by diversifying into assets with different return distributions and using hedging instruments. It is a more advanced approach to risk than simple variance-based measures.

By understanding the tail risks, traders can prepare for the worst-case scenarios. It is crucial for institutional-grade risk management.

Effectively managing kurtosis is the difference between surviving and failing during market shocks.
